Ruta graveolens, commonly known as rue, common rue, or herb of grace, is a species of the genus Ruta cultivated as an ornamental plant and herb. It is native to the Balkan Peninsula.

The Ruda plant (Ruta graveolens), commonly known as rue, has been valued for centuries due to its medicinal properties, strong fragrance, and versatility. Native to southern Europe, the Ruda plant offers a range of uses, from herbal remedies to ornamental gardening.

For Sephardic Jews, Ruda is believed to protect against the evil eye and is often placed near newborns, children, and mothers to ward off harm. It is also traditionally used for its healing properties; when combined with sugar, it can soothe eye discomfort.
